What are Michigans, you ask? If you lived in or visited the North Country, you already have the inside scoop!
Michigans are a simple yet satisfying lunch, dinner, or snack starting off with a hotdog, which is then topped with a delicious homemade meat sauce, all wrapped in a warm hot dog bun. You can also include mustard and finish it off with a sprinkling of fresh diced onions if you chose. This great summer staple originated in Plattsburgh, NY at a local hot dog stand named Clare and Carl's in 1942. To this day, the Michigan stands, a summer tradition, have expanded throughout the North Country, including in the Ticonderoga area! Visitors and locals don’t have to travel 70 miles north to Plattsburgh to enjoy this North Country classic, because some of the best Michigans are being served up in restaurants right here in Ticonderoga!
